Key production processes
Material selection
Select high-quality metals such as steel, stainless steel, etc. according to the specific requirements of Precision Stamping Parts of Electric Hardware. Considered the properties of the material, including conductivity, durability, and corrosion resistance.
01
Mold design
Mold design is crucial for creating the desired shapes and features. Precision molds, also known as molds, are designed to punch, cut, or shape metal into the desired shape. This design ensures consistency and accuracy in the production of Custom Metal Stamping Parts.
02
Stamping process
Place metal between molds and apply mechanical or hydraulic force to deform the material. This process may involve punching (cutting), bending, and forming to shape the metal into the desired configuration. Stamping allows for the mass production of complex Sheet Metal Stamping with strict tolerances.
03
Prototype and testing
Prototypes can be produced and tested to ensure that Precision Metal Stamping meets design specifications and quality standards. Tools or processes can be adjusted based on test results.

quality assurance
Visual inspection
Conduct a visual inspection to identify surface defects, scratches, dents, or any other issues that may affect the appearance or functionality of Progressive Die Stamping. Resolve any visually detectable defects to maintain aesthetic and functional integrity.
Testing protocols
Quality assurance may include various testing protocols to evaluate the performance of Metal Steel Stamping Blanks. This may involve load testing, stress testing, or other specific tests related to the expected application of electrical hardware components.
Traceability
Maintaining traceability is crucial for quality control. Each Steel Electrical Parts can be traced back to its production batch, effectively tracking any quality issues and facilitating corrective actions.
Documents
Keep a comprehensive document of the quality assurance process for Steel Welding Stamped Parts. This document includes inspection records, test results, and any corrective measures taken. It can serve as a reference for quality control and future improvement.
